April 6, 2009
The Pirates battled the wind and cold conditions on Monday to finish in ninth place at the West Region Invitational on Monday at Teravista Golf Club in Round Rock, Texas.
After the opening round of action, the Pirates were in eighth place due to a big round by Ricky Jones who came in tied for third place with a 73 to lead SU. Sean Madera and Xan Erwin posted the best second round for Southwestern, both shooting a 74. Jones came in 17th (T) overall with a 155, Madera 23rd (T) with a 157, Cody Patrick 27th at 158, Xan Erwin 32nd (T) with 160, and Tyler Russell in 65th (T) with 174 strokes.
Overall, SU is just 28 strokes off the lead as a team and just one behind the two teams tied for seventh. Guilford's Peter Latimer is leading the Regional shooting a even par 72 in both rounds. The University of LaVerne leads the team competition with 602 strokes.
The Pirates will look to push towards the top tomorrow with an anticipated beautiful day for golf after the cold temperatures subside.
